Traditional TV Channels

When it comes to watching Brazil play, traditional TV channels are often the go-to choice for many fans. These channels offer high-quality broadcasts with commentary and analysis that enhance the viewing experience. In Brazil, major networks like Globo, Band, and Record typically acquire the rights to broadcast significant matches, including those of the national team. Globo, in particular, has a long history of broadcasting Brazilian football, providing comprehensive coverage that includes pre-match discussions, live commentary, and post-match analysis. This makes it a reliable option for catching all the action. For those living outside Brazil, channels like ESPN and beIN SPORTS often broadcast international matches. ESPN, for example, has a strong presence in Latin America and the United States, offering extensive coverage of South American football, including the Brazilian national team's games. beIN SPORTS is another excellent option, especially for fans in Europe and the Middle East, as they frequently broadcast major international tournaments and qualifiers. These channels not only provide live coverage but also offer replays, highlights, and additional content, ensuring you never miss a moment of the game. Tuning into these traditional TV channels is a straightforward way to enjoy the matches with the added benefit of professional commentary and analysis, making it a top choice for many football enthusiasts.

Streaming Services

Okay, let's talk streaming! With the rise of digital platforms, finding onde assistir jogo do Brasil ao vivo has become easier than ever. There are tons of streaming services that offer live sports coverage, and many of them include Brazilian national team matches. Platforms like ESPN+, Fanatiz, and FuboTV are great options. ESPN+ often carries international matches and tournaments, making it a reliable choice for US-based fans. Fanatiz is specifically geared towards soccer fans, offering a wide range of South American and international games. FuboTV is another comprehensive option, with a variety of sports channels that include live soccer matches. These services usually require a subscription, but they offer high-quality streams and the convenience of watching on multiple devices. Plus, many of them offer free trials, so you can test the waters before committing. Don't forget to check out the official streaming platforms of sports networks in your region, as they often have exclusive rights to certain matches. Streaming services are perfect for those who want flexibility and the ability to watch games on their smartphones, tablets, or smart TVs. Just make sure you have a stable internet connection, and you're good to go! For those always on the move, streaming is a fantastic way to keep up with the Seleção.

Using a VPN

Okay, let's get a little techy! If you're struggling to find onde assistir jogo do Brasil ao vivo due to regional restrictions, a VPN (Virtual Private Network) can be your best friend. A VPN allows you to change your IP address, making it look like you're accessing the internet from a different country. This can be super useful for bypassing geo-blocks that prevent you from watching certain streams or accessing specific streaming services. For example, if a particular channel is broadcasting the game in Brazil but you're in another country, you can use a VPN to connect to a Brazilian server and watch the stream as if you were there. Popular VPN services include NordVPN, ExpressVPN, and Surfshark. These services offer secure and reliable connections, ensuring your privacy while you stream. However, keep in mind that some streaming services actively block VPN usage, so you might need to try a few different servers to find one that works. Also, be sure to check the terms of service of the streaming platform, as using a VPN might violate their policies. Despite these potential challenges, a VPN can be a powerful tool for accessing a wider range of sports content and ensuring you don't miss out on any of the action. Just remember to choose a reputable VPN provider and stay informed about the legal and ethical implications of using a VPN to bypass geo-restrictions.
